Cat s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a cat sitter in South San Francisco on Rover as of Aug 2025 was about $30 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A cat s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your cat’s needs.
As of Aug 2025, there are 2,488 cat sitters in South San Francisco.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ect cat sitter near you. As a reminder, cat s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your cat’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ple cat sitters about your booking. Typically, 84% of South San Francisco cat sitters respond in under an hour.
Cat sitters in South San Francisco have an average of 14 years of experience. Cat sitters with repeat customers have an average of 7 repeat clients.
